Abstract

PURPOSE: To efficiently electrolyze alkali halide, etc. by forming a porous layer on a surface of an ion exchange membrane with modified polytetra-fluoroethylene to improve the adhesion of the layer to the membrane.
CONSTITUTION: In an electrolityc cell provided with an ion exchange membrane dividing an anode and a cathode, a porous layer permeable to gas and liq. and having no electrode activity is formed on a surface of the membrane. This layer is made of modified polytetrafluoroethylene prepared by copolymerizing a monomer contg. an acid type functional group as well as fluorine with a modifier, and it has about 0.01W200μm average pore diameter and about 10W99% porosity. At least one of the anode and the cathode is brought into contact with the membrane surface by pressing or other method. Thus, the adhesion of the porous layer to the ion exchange membrane is made sufficient, and the function of the cell is enhanced.
